Stomachache is so hard to watch because both of them are putting themselves into that situation in an effort to deal with it the best they can, in the only way they can think of. Io is trying to salvage their relationship by making herself into the doll her predator taught her to be, Akira is trying to salvage their relationship by playing the Sekai role to Io's young Akira.
It is an awful to watch but beautiful scene in concept of what it's communicating to both of them. The way to show love that their predators taught them were lies, and the look on Akira's face as he realises that is haunting.

And I'd point out that even more impactful than he saying that he loves Sekai is that he recognizes that he shoudn't, and that it's probably stockholm's.
It's important because it states the dissonance in his mind. He knows logically that he should see her as an enemy, and yet he can't break free of her infection.
Io stating that she'd kill her mother is way more advanced in terms of dealing with it than Akira's (granted, they are very different scenarios). But I think, to an extent, it also represents the difference that it made for Io to receive counseling and a support group.
Ultimately, Akira needs to brink Sekai into the light so that he can properly exorcise her. Which I think is why Himawari is present in her restoration. They summoned the ghost, so now it can be defeated once and for all (I hope).
